# §8705. Administrative offsets

- (a) **Definition.—** In this section, the term “contracting officer” has the meaning given that term in [chapter 71](/usc/41/chstIII/ch71.md) of this title.
- (b) **Offset Authority.—** A contracting officer of a [contracting agency](/usc/41/8701.md?p=1) may offset the amount of a [kickback](/usc/41/8701.md?p=2) provided, accepted, or charged in violation of [section 8702 of this title](/usc/41/8702.md) against amounts the [Federal Government](/usc/41/8501.md?p=4) owes the [prime contractor](/usc/41/8701.md?p=5) under the [prime contract](/usc/41/8701.md?p=4) to which the [kickback](/usc/41/8701.md?p=2) relates.
- (c) **Duties of Prime Contractor.—**
  - (1) **Withholding and paying over or retaining amounts.—** On direction of a contracting officer of a [contracting agency](/usc/41/8701.md?p=1) with respect to a [prime contract](/usc/41/8701.md?p=4), the [prime contractor](/usc/41/8701.md?p=5) shall withhold from amounts owed to a [subcontractor](/usc/41/8701.md?p=8) under a [subcontract](/usc/41/8701.md?p=7) of the [prime contract](/usc/41/8701.md?p=4) the amount of a [kickback](/usc/41/8701.md?p=2) which was or may be offset against the [prime contractor](/usc/41/8701.md?p=5) under [subsection (b)](#b). The contracting officer may order that amounts withheld—
    - (A) be paid over to the [contracting agency](/usc/41/8701.md?p=1); or
    - (B) be retained by the [prime contractor](/usc/41/8701.md?p=5) if the [Federal Government](/usc/41/8501.md?p=4) has already offset the amount against the [prime contractor](/usc/41/8701.md?p=5).
  - (2) **Notice.—** The [prime contractor](/usc/41/8701.md?p=5) shall notify the contracting officer when an amount is withheld and retained under [paragraph (1)(B)](#c-1-B).
- (d) **Offset, Direction, or Order is Claim of Federal Government.—** An offset under [subsection (b)](#b) or a direction or order of a contracting officer under [subsection (c)](#c) is a claim by the [Federal Government](/usc/41/8501.md?p=4) for the purposes of [chapter 71](/usc/41/chstIII/ch71.md) of this title.
